Nanoparticle Therapy Targets Lung Cancer and Muscle Wasting Simultaneously

Researchers have developed lipid nanoparticles that deliver mRNA therapeutics to simultaneously treat lung cancer and associated muscle wasting. The nanoparticles target lung tumors while preserving muscle mass, showing 2.5 times greater tumor reduction in preclinical models. This dual-action approach addresses both the primary tumor and debilitating cachexia syndrome.

FDA Approves Subcutaneous Amivantamab for EGFR-Mutated NSCLC

The FDA approved subcutaneous amivantamab for EGFR-mutated NSCLC in December 2025 based on phase 3 PALOMA-3 trial data showing noninferior efficacy with reduced infusion reactions and 5-minute administration time. The formulation decreases infusion-related reactions from 66% to 13% and improves patient convenience and quality of life. Recent MARIPOSA trial updates show amivantamab plus lazertinib extends median overall survival by at least 12 months versus osimertinib monotherapy.
